Problem

Conventional image display devices with metallic reflection surfaces in light guide plates cause unnecessary images to appear in the viewer's field of view, leading to discomfort and potential avoidance of use.

Innovation Solution

Incorporating a light guide plate with a low refractive index layer, such as a gas layer, and using reflection surfaces as interfaces between the light guide plate main body and the low refractive index layer to guide image light to the eyeball, eliminating the need for metallic reflection surfaces.

There is provided an image display device that includes a light projection system that projects image light, and a light guide system that includes a light guide plate having a reflection surface inside, the light guide plate guiding the image light from the light projection system to an eyeball, in which the light guide plate includes a light guide plate main body, and a gas layer provided in the light guide plate main body, and the reflection surface is an interface between the light guide plate main body and the gas layer. With the image display device according to the present technology, it is possible to suppress an unnecessary image from entering the fields of view of an observer and a viewer of the observer.
